Legal Structure

In Dubai, A business may choose the legal structure depending upon the Mainland Company, free zone entity, or offshore establishment. All this is pretty complex, and commercial lawyers in Dubai make it a whole lot easier. In Dubai, it is necessary to obtain the necessary trade licenses to operate smoothly within the city. Besides, compliance with laws is equally important. For companies UAE Commercial Companies law that is also called Federal Decree-Law No. 32 of 2021, is relevant.

Regulatory Compliance

Dubai is a heavily regulated market where the business environment is closely monitored and scrutinized. The sectors and industries like finance, healthcare, real estate, retail, commercial, and business must follow the UAE federal laws and even the Emirati-level regulations.

Trusted Law firms in Dubai have teams of specialized commercial lawyers who assist businesses to stay compliant since formation with the laws. A business must comply with the following laws:

  • UAE commercial Companies law
  • Consumer Protection Law
  • Anti-competition rules
  • Anti-money laundering (AML) regulations

It is not easy to comply with all the laws with professional assistance. The commercial attorneys in Dubai are indispensable. They keep the clients updated regarding the legislation and laws. Rules and regulations are ever-changing, and thus, legal guidance is essential. They help with the implementation of laws and also prepare compliance programs and strategies to avoid penalties.
